Dianetics is a term that is specific to Scientology, an alternative religious movement. Dianetics is a set of beliefs or principles that provide a way to spiritual enlightenment and betterment. However, there are other terms that may be used interchangeably with Dianetics, such as Scientology therapy, scientology spiritual counseling or Scientology auditing. These terms all describe the same process, whereby a person can improve their spiritual and mental well-being through communication and counseling techniques.
